Output ebf645d534dcdadb494423789d653cc6850b7d764b4d3f8d5ae0683addf624b5:2

value
6373700
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e737626359dd4bdcef67a9ccc053d3c7e87f5f2423de02449763b55e089b1e34
address
tb1puumkyc6em49aemm848xvq57ncl587heyy00qy3yhvw64uzymrc6qp3c6ug
transaction
ebf645d534dcdadb494423789d653cc6850b7d764b4d3f8d5ae0683addf624b5
confirmations
7659
spent
true